Q: Is 1,345,440 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 1,345,440 is a composite number.

Why is 1,345,440 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 1,345,440 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 5 6 8 10 12 15 16 20 24 30 32 40 48 60 80 96 120 160 240 480 2,803 5,606 8,409 11,212 14,015 16,818 22,424 28,030 33,636 42,045 44,848 56,060 67,272 84,090 89,696 112,120 134,544 168,180 224,240 269,088 336,360 448,480 672,720 and 1,345,440, with no remainder.

Since 1,345,440 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,345,440, it is a composite number.
